Lebanese Shawarma

Ingredients

  • 300 g chicken fillets skinless + 2 tbsp olive oil
  • For the marinade:
  • 1 large garlic clove, minced
  • 1 tbsp ground coriander
  • 1 tbsp ground cumin
  • 1 tbsp ground cardamon
  • ½ tsp ground cayenne pepper - optional
  • 2 tsp smoked paprika
  • 2 tsp salt
  • Black pepper
  • 2 lemons, juice
  • 3 tbsp olive oil
  • For the sauce:
  • 200 ml Greek yoghurt
  • 1 tsp cumin
  • 1 tbsp fresh dill, salt, pepper
  • To serve: 2 tomatoes diced, ½ of a small lettuce, 1 pack Lebanese bread

Instructions

  1. Prepare the marinade: mix all the ingredients and add the chicken fillet. Let marinate overnight or for a couple of hours.
  2. Heat 2 tbsp of olive oil in a saucepan for 2 minutes.
  3. Remove the chicken fillet from the marinade and fry for 5 minutes on each side, depending on size.
  4. When cooked, remove from the heat and cut into bite-sized cubes.
  5. Meanwhile, dice the tomatoes, wash the lettuce.
  6. Prepare the sauce: in a small bowl, mix the yoghurt with the finely chopped dill and cumin. Add salt to taste.
  7. Serve the chicken on a Lebanese flatbread with the yoghurt sauce and vegetables.
